How much income did Rushcliffe District Scout Association report in 2025?
Rushcliffe District Scout Association reported total income of £32k and reported expenditure of £31k for the financial year ending 2025, based on the most recent annual return filed with the Charity Commission.
When was Rushcliffe District Scout Association registered as a charity?
Rushcliffe District Scout Association was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 3 November 1965 as charity number 522469. It has been registered for 61 years.
Who runs Rushcliffe District Scout Association?
Rushcliffe District Scout Association is governed by a board of 9 trustees. Trustees are legally responsible for the charity's governance and are listed in full on its profile.
Where does Rushcliffe District Scout Association operate?
Rushcliffe District Scout Association operates in Nottinghamshire, as recorded in its Charity Commission filing.
Is Rushcliffe District Scout Association a registered charity?
Yes — Rushcliffe District Scout Association is a registered charity in England and Wales, charity number 522469.
